Malleable iron is heat-treated to remove carbon and internal stress, making it much more ductile and resistant to impact and cracking compared to brittle standard cast iron.
Hot-dip galvanizing creates a thick, bonded layer of zinc on the surface, which acts as a sacrificial anode to prevent the underlying iron from rusting even in humid or corrosive environments.
